The reality is that the total cost to move forward in a legal proceeding can be a determining factor and may be a factor in your deciding what attorney you hire to represent you. There are two parts to your total cost: (i) The attorney's fee; and (ii) Your out-of-pocket costs which are spent on your behalf. There are a number of different ways that an attorney can charge for services, depending on the type of case and other factors. These alternative ways include: (a) A contingency fee which is a percentage of your reward, if any; (b) An hourly rate for services rendered; (c) A predetermined flat fee; or (d) A sliding scale fee based on income.
